The Impact of Temperature Level on Paint Application



When you're preparing a business exterior painting job, the temperature level can dramatically influence just how well the paint adheres and dries.

Ideally, you want to repaint when temperatures vary in between 50 ° F and 85 ° F. If it's as well cool, the paint may not treat properly, bring about problems like peeling off or fracturing.

On the flip side, if it's as well hot, the paint can dry as well swiftly, preventing correct adhesion and leading to an unequal coating.

You must also think about the moment of day; morning or late afternoon supplies cooler temperatures, which can be more favorable.

Always inspect the producer's suggestions for the particular paint you're making use of, as they typically offer support on the perfect temperature range for ideal outcomes.

Best Seasons for Commercial Exterior Painting Projects



What's the best time of year for your industrial outside painting tasks?

Spring and early fall are generally your best options. Throughout these periods, temperature levels are light, and moisture degrees are usually lower, developing perfect problems for paint application and drying out.

Stay clear of summertime's intense heat, which can trigger paint to dry also promptly, leading to inadequate adhesion and coating. Similarly, winter months's cool temperature levels can impede appropriate drying and healing, risking the long life of your paint job.

Go for days with temperatures in between 50 ° F and 85 ° F for optimum outcomes. Bear in mind to examine the regional weather forecast for rain, as damp conditions can wreck your project.

Planning around these aspects ensures your painting job runs efficiently and lasts much longer.
